Learning Outcomes
What is the Cross Cultural Project Manager (CCPM)? Learn the skills that define the CCPM, and how to go about integrating Western and Eastern approaches to project management including:
- Learn to drive for understanding through shared perspectives across stakeholders
- Develop smart planning principles and avoid the pitfall of seeking the best solution to every project problem
- Understand the importance of qualitative time, and improve trend analysis by focusing on present results rather than past performance
- Learn to tell the story of your project to build support and understanding up and down the stakeholder management chain
- Learn to communicate and address Tacit Knowledge: the issues every stakeholder carries, but doesn't express about your project.
